About C. Keppel

C. Keppel is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Radiation,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, having authored 51 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Particle physics theoretical and experimental studies (36 papers),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(32 papers), High-Energy Particle Collisions Research (27 papers), Radiation Detection and Scintillator Technologies (7 papers), Medical Imaging Techniques and Applications (6 papers), Advanced Radiotherapy Techniques (3 papers), Superconducting Materials and Applications (3 papers) and Digital Radiography and Breast Imaging (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nuclear and High Energy Physics (894 citations), Radiation (115 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(113 cit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(112 citations) and Astronomy and Astrophysics (19 citations). C. Keppel has collaborated with scholars based in United States, France and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Fred Olness, I. Schienbein, J. Y. Yu, J. G. Morfín, J. F. Owens, M. E. Christy, I. Niculescu, Wally Melnitchouk, K. Kovařík and Tomáš Ježo.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Review Letters, IEEE Transactions on Nuclear Science, Physics Letters B, Physical review. D and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section A Accelerators Spectrometers Detectors and Associated Equipment.
